i am persuing my bca ,2nd year(4th sem). i just want to do pg in abroad...but as some people say its not good to do mba after bca..and and opt for mca..but i don't think in abroad i have mca..please help which course can i choice in comp science in abroad and where..and is mba holds good after bca

in abroad they have masters degree in computer science and application etc. they dont call it MCA but similar programs are available. take the course with some background instead of getting into MBA Masters in computers will be better for you.
